Dylan Jagger Lee, the youngest son of Pamela Anderson and Tommy Lee, married interior designer Paula Bruss in a private ceremony in Saint-Tropez, France, People reported. The wedding took place at a villa in Les Parcs, in a wildflower garden, with only close family in attendance — including both of Dylan's parents and his brother Brandon.
The couple got engaged in July 2024 in Saint-Tropez, making the French Riviera town a meaningful setting for their vows, according to Entertainment Weekly. Dylan described Paula as his 'real girl next door,' noting the two grew up on the same street in Malibu.
The ceremony was held in a private wildflower garden at a villa in Les Parcs, Yahoo News reported. Dylan told Vogue the day felt 'peaceful and sentimental.' He called walking down the aisle 'a dream come true.' The intimate setting kept the guest list tight — just immediate family surrounded the couple as they exchanged vows.
The couple's connection to Saint-Tropez runs deep. They got engaged there in July 2024, so returning for the wedding added extra meaning to the celebration, according to AOL. Dylan and Paula, both raised in Malibu, have known each other for years before making things official.
Paula Bruss wore a custom gown designed by Fernando Garcia for Oscar de la Renta. The design process was a family effort. Paula's mother and Pamela Anderson both worked with the Oscar de la Renta team to shape the look, Yahoo News reported.
The gown drew inspiration from classic French cinema, Sofia Coppola's film Marie Antoinette, Audrey Hepburn in Funny Face, and archival Oscar de la Renta runway looks. Dylan's look was provided by Genuardi. Pamela Anderson attended in a custom Oscar de la Renta mustard brocade dress with a small cape, complementing the formal tone of the day.
Pamela Anderson openly shared her feelings about watching her son marry. She said 'tears are catching me off guard at times,' according to Primetimer. She called the day emotionally overwhelming in the best possible way.
Anderson echoed the words of poet Khalil Gibran to describe the moment — framing parents as the bow from which a child's life springs forward. Both she and Tommy Lee attended the celebration, USA Today reported, making it a rare public reunion for the famous former couple in support of their son.
